Kasvinlisäys
Kasvinlisäys refers to the process of increasing the number of plants. This can be achieved through various methods, broadly categorized into sexual and asexual reproduction. Sexual reproduction involves the combination of genetic material from two parent plants, typically through seeds, resulting in offspring with variations from the parents. Asexual reproduction, also known as vegetative propagation, produces new plants that are genetically identical to the parent plant.
